How much does a Referral Coordinator make in St. Louis, MO?
In St. Louis, MO, a Referral Coordinator can expect a competitive salary that reflects their important role in the healthcare industry. The average yearly salary for this position is approximately $48,432. This figure offers a clear picture of the earnings potential for those in this field.
Referrals are crucial in healthcare, helping patients get the care they need. A Referral Coordinator ensures that these processes run smoothly. Salary figures show that many professionals in this role earn between $37,366 and $55,550 annually. This range highlights the potential for growth and stability in this career path. A successful Referral Coordinator can find a rewarding job with good pay and opportunities for advancement.
